Sr. Applications Technologist - Design Tooling El Segundo
- Location: El Segundo, California, United States
Raytheon Global Business Services (GBS) IT Engineering Solutions has an opening on the Electrical Engineering team as an Application Technologist. Specifically, providing subject matter expertise in support of Digital, Analog, and RF/Microwave integrated circuit development. This position is responsible for design and development process definition, engineering tools release management, computing configurations, and sustaining/support for Raytheon Electrical Engineering global customers.
Duties in this fast-paced position include direct engagement with Raytheon design engineering, engineering supplier management, and coordinating priorities across a diverse set of requirements. This position will directly engage in technical supplier management to interface with key suppliers to optimize Raytheon's product development capabilities and influence
their strategic product development roadmap.
This position requires either a U.S. Person or a Non-U.S. Person who is eligible to obtain any required Export Authorization
Job Description:
Deploy, support, and troubleshoot Digital, Analog and RF/Microwave design tools, such as Keysight Mentor Graphics, Cadence and Cliosoft
Management of tool releases, ensure tool compliance to license entitlements
Support Raytheon engineering teams in adopting and efficiently utilizing strategic tools & processes
Proactively manage priorities and organize work schedule in a dynamic, interrupt driven environment
Assist with development and delivery of Electrical Engineering team goals
Ensure responsiveness to customer help desk tickets
Build relationships with engineers across Raytheon businesses to develop and deliver integrated engineering solutions
Champion the deployment of new and existing integrated engineering solutions, and consult/support programs on the implementation
Identify, document, and champion engineering automation best practices and improvements which facilitate engineers being more productive
Engage strategic vendors for Electrical Engineering technology evaluations and improvements supporting Raytheon’s strategic requirements
Facilitate Supplier Technical Engagements, as needed, to mitigate and resolve critical engineering needs
Required Skills:
Minimum 6+years'experience in roleswith exposure to design tooling and design techniques
Experience in ASIC, Analog/RF/Microwave tooling and FPGA tooling
Knowledge of Analog, RF/Microwave and Digital Integrated Circuit design processes
ASIC Design Experience (Cadence – Virtuoso, CLIOSoft, Mentor Calibre)
RF Design Experience (Keysight ADS/SystemVue/Genesys)
Prepare managementlevelbriefingsand summary explanations
This position requires the eligibility to obtain a security clearance. Except in rare circumstances, only U.S. citizens are eligible for a security
Desired Skills:
Linux Experience
ASIC PDK implementation experience
High Performance Computing (HPC) experience
Scripting skills (VBS, Windows Batch, etc.) for installation packaging and associated customizations
Familiarity/Experience utilizing vendor API’s (i.e., Python, Keysight AEL)
Additional familiarity in digital design and digital design tooling (Mentor Graphics, Synopsys) RF PCB Design skills are a plus for both Analog/RF/Microwave and CCA designs
Customer engagement/relationshipexperienceorpriorconsulting experience
Active security clearance
Required Education:
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, Computer Science, Information Technology, Mathematics or related discipline

Business Unit Profile
Raytheon Company, with 2017 sales of $25 billion and 64,000 employees, is a technology and innovation leader specializing in defense, civil government and cybersecurity solutions. With a history of innovation spanning 96 years, Raytheon provides state-of-the-art electronics, mission systems integration, C5I(TM) products and services, sensing, effects, and mission support for customers in more than 80 countries.
